Automatic Bottom Palm is an advanced close-up card magic technique that allows the magician to secretly palm a card from the bottom of the deck with minimal effort and natural handling, making it appear as if the card vanishes or is controlled invisibly. This sleight is part of a broader system of automatic palms designed to enhance a magician's flow and deceptiveness in performances, particularly useful for card controls, vanishes, and transformations. Buyers should be aware that this requires significant practice and is best suited for intermediate to advanced card magicians looking to improve their technical skills and integrate seamless palming into their routines.

Effect

The Automatic Bottom Palm is a card sleight. A spectator sees a card placed into the middle of the deck. The magician then reveals that the card has moved to the bottom of the deck without any visible action. The card appears to travel on its own.

Full details

The Automatic Bottom Palm is one of over 30 sleights in the book Explorations: The Worst Magic Book For A Beginner. This book has 100 pages. It focuses on advanced card handling. The book includes palming techniques, color changes, and controls. The Automatic Bottom Palm is designed to feel automatic. It requires practice to perform smoothly. The book is currently sold out.
